require('../common/vendor.js');(global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["devTools/page/components/bottomTools"],{"065b":function(e,t,n){"use strict";(function(e,i){var o=n("47a9");Object.defineProperty(t,"__esModule",{value:!0}),t.default=void 0;var s=o(n("271d")),r=(o(n("bf29")),{components:{btnTabs:function(){n.e("devTools/page/components/ui/btnTabs").then(function(){return resolve(n("08c7"))}.bind(null,n)).catch(n.oe)},codeHisPicker:function(){n.e("devTools/page/components/ui/codeHisPicker").then(function(){return resolve(n("6b37"))}.bind(null,n)).catch(n.oe)},MenuBtn:function(){n.e("devTools/page/components/ui/menuBtn").then(function(){return resolve(n("fb21"))}.bind(null,n)).catch(n.oe)},RequestSpeedLimit:function(){n.e("devTools/page/components/ui/requestSpeedLimit").then(function(){return resolve(n("b48d"))}.bind(null,n)).catch(n.oe)},RequestTimeoutMock:function(){n.e("devTools/page/components/ui/requestTimeoutMock").then(function(){return resolve(n("8503"))}.bind(null,n)).catch(n.oe)}},props:{tabIndex:{type:Number,default:0},tabTitle:{type:String,default:""},options:{type:Object,default:function(){return{errorFilterType:"",consoleFilterType:"",networkFilterType:"",busFilterType:"",fileSysDirList:[],fileSysDirType:"",storageType:""}}},isShow:{type:Boolean,default:!1},stateType:{type:String,default:"vuex"}},data:function(){var t="20px",n=e.getSystemInfoSync();"ios"==n.platform&&(t="40px");var i=[];return{pb:t,errorTypeList:[{title:"全部",type:""},{title:"error",type:"ve"},{title:"warn",type:"vw"},{title:"jsError",type:"oe"},{title:"unknown",type:"n"}],consoleTypeList:[{title:"全部",type:""},{title:"log",type:"log"},{title:"info",type:"info"},{title:"warn",type:"warn"},{title:"error",type:"error"}],networkFilterType:[{title:"全部请求",type:"",msg:"不使用筛选"},{title:"请求失败",type:"请求失败",msg:"仅展示请求失败的记录"},{title:"1s+",type:"1s+",msg:"仅展示响应超过1秒的记录"},{title:"5s+",type:"5s+",msg:"仅展示响应超过5秒的记录"},{title:"10s+",type:"10s+",msg:"仅展示响应超过10秒的记录"},{title:"500KB+",type:"500KB+",msg:"仅展示响应内容超过500KB的记录"},{title:"1MB+",type:"1MB+",msg:"仅展示响应内容超过1MB的记录"},{title:"get",type:"get",msg:"仅展示get请求"},{title:"post",type:"post",msg:"仅展示post请求"},{title:"other",type:"other",msg:"除了get和post的其他请求"}],busFilterType:[{title:"全部",type:""},{title:"on",type:"on"},{title:"once",type:"once"},{title:"emit",type:"emit"},{title:"off",type:"off"}],dirTypeList:[{title:"_doc",type:"PRIVATE_DOC"},{title:"_www",type:"PRIVATE_WWW"},{title:"公共文档",type:"PUBLIC_DOCUMENTS"},{title:"公共下载",type:"PUBLIC_DOWNLOADS"}],storageFilterTypeList:[{title:"localStorage",type:"localStorage"},{title:"sessionStorage",type:"sessionStorage"},{title:"cookie",type:"cookie"}],waitSendCode:"",jsRunType:i[0],jsRunTypeList:i,stateTypeList:[{title:"vuex",type:"vuex"},{title:"pinia",type:"pinia"},{title:"globalData",type:"globalData"}]}},computed:{errorTypeIndex:function(){var e=this;return this.errorTypeList.findIndex((function(t){return t.type==e.options.errorFilterType}))},consoleTypeListIndex:function(){var e=this;return this.consoleTypeList.findIndex((function(t){return t.type==e.options.consoleFilterType}))},networkTypeListIndex:function(){var e=this;return this.networkFilterType.findIndex((function(t){return t.type==e.options.networkFilterType}))},busTypeListIndex:function(){var e=this;return this.busFilterType.findIndex((function(t){return t.type==e.options.busFilterType}))},fileTypeListIndex:function(){var e=this;return this.dirTypeList.findIndex((function(t){return t.type==e.options.fileSysDirType}))},storageTypeListIndex:function(){var e=this;return this.storageFilterTypeList.findIndex((function(t){return t.type==e.options.storageType}))},stateTypeListIndex:function(){var e=this;return this.stateTypeList.findIndex((function(t){return t.type==e.stateType}))}},methods:{filterTypeChange:function(e){this.$emit("filterTypeChange",e)},errorTypeIndexChange:function(e){this.filterTypeChange(this.errorTypeList[e].type)},consoleTypeIndexChange:function(e){this.filterTypeChange(this.consoleTypeList[e].type)},networkTypeIndexChange:function(e){this.filterTypeChange(this.networkFilterType[e].type)},busTypeIndexChange:function(e){this.filterTypeChange(this.busFilterType[e].type)},fileTypeIndexChange:function(e){this.$emit("changeFileDirType",this.dirTypeList[e].type)},storageTypeIndexChange:function(e){this.$emit("changeStorageType",this.storageFilterTypeList[e].type)},stateTypeIndexChange:function(e){this.$emit("changeStateType",this.stateTypeList[e].type)},emptyLogs:function(t){var n=this;e.showModal({title:"警告",content:"是否确认清空".concat({error:"报错记录",console:"console",network:"请求日志",pages_1:"页面停留统计",pages_2:"页面日活统计",logs:"Logs",UniBus:"UniBus",storage:"Storage"}[t],"全部数据?"),success:function(i){i.confirm&&(e.showLoading({title:"处理中..."}),"error"==t?s.default.set("errorReport",[]):"console"==t?e.$emit("devTools_delConsoleAll"):"network"==t?e.$emit("devTools_delNetworkAll"):"logs"==t?s.default.set("logReport",[]):"UniBus"==t?e.$emit("devTools_delUniBusAll"):"pages_1"==t?s.default.set("pageCount",[]):"pages_2"==t?s.default.set("dayOnline",[]):"storage"==t&&n.delStorage(),setTimeout((function(){n.$emit("getPage")}),5500),setTimeout((function(){e.hideLoading(),e.showToast({title:"清空成功!",icon:"success"})}),5e3))}})},delStorage:function(){var t=s.default.get("storage");t||(t=[]);for(var n=0;n